The Versatility And Sustainability Of EPS Expandable Polystyrene

EPS expandable polystyrene, often simply referred to as EPS, is a lightweight and versatile material that is widely used in a variety of applications due to its unique properties From packaging materials to insulation products, EPS has become a staple material in many industries for its ability to provide protection, insulation, and structural support In this article, we will explore the various uses and benefits of EPS expandable polystyrene.

EPS is a lightweight, rigid plastic foam material derived from polystyrene The material is made up of tiny beads that are expanded to create a cellular structure, making it lightweight and rigid while also providing good thermal insulation properties EPS is commonly used in the packaging industry for cushioning and protecting fragile items during transportation Its lightweight nature and ability to absorb impact make it ideal for safeguarding delicate items such as electronics, glass, and ceramics.

In addition to its use in packaging materials, EPS expandable polystyrene is also widely used in the construction industry for thermal insulation EPS insulation boards are commonly used in buildings to improve energy efficiency and reduce heating and cooling costs The material’s low thermal conductivity helps to keep buildings cool in the summer and warm in the winter, making it a cost-effective solution for energy-efficient construction.

The material can be easily cut, shaped, and formed to meet specific design requirements, making it a popular choice for custom packaging solutions and architectural applications EPS can be molded into intricate shapes and designs, providing endless possibilities for creative and innovative projects.

Another advantage of EPS expandable polystyrene is its cost-effectiveness The material is relatively inexpensive compared to other insulation materials, making it an affordable option for budget-conscious consumers and businesses The lightweight nature of EPS also helps to reduce transportation and installation costs, further adding to its cost-effectiveness.

Despite its many benefits, EPS expandable polystyrene has faced criticism for its environmental impact The material is derived from petroleum, a non-renewable resource that contributes to carbon emissions and pollution However, advancements in technology have led to the development of eco-friendly alternatives to traditional EPS, such as bio-based and recyclable EPS materials.
